Consider the problem of maintaining a collection of lists of items on which the following operations can be performed: (i) Create a new list with one item. (ii) Given two lists L₁ and L2, form their concatenation L, i.e., the list consisting of all items in L₁ followed by all items in L2 (destroying L₁ and L2 in the process). (iii) Given a list L and a positive integer k, split L into two lists L₁ and L2, where L₁ consists of the first k items of L, and L2 the rest (L is destroyed in the process). (iv) Given a list L and a positive integer k, report the kth item in L. Describe data structures and algorithms supporting these operations so that operation (i) takes constant time, and operations (ii)-(iv) can be performed in time O(log n) (where n is the length of L).
